If you have been breathing for at least a decade, you must have heard terms such as smart living, smart spaces, and intelligent devices. All these refer to a parent concept called the Internet of Things (IoT).
In simple words, IoT is when we have our electronic, electrical, or electro-mechanical devices connect to the internet and talk to each other.
